高德地图轨迹
时间: 2025-03-10 20:06:38 AIGC 浏览: 46
### 关于高德地图轨迹功能的使用方法
#### 添加依赖库
为了在应用程序中实现高德地图的轨迹回放功能,需先配置`build.gradle`文件来引入必要的API包。对于Android应用开发而言,应该确保在项目的构建脚本里加入了如下所示的依赖项[^1]:
```gradle
implementation 'com.amap.api:navi-3dmap:latest.integration'
implementation 'com.amap.api:location:latest.integration'
implementation 'com.amap.api:search:latest.integration'
```
这些依赖分别用于提供三维地图显示、位置服务以及地理搜索的能力。
#### 初始化SDK并加载插件
当采用Vue框架进行Web端开发时,则需要通过安装特定的npm包来进行初始化设置,并指定要使用的插件列表。下面是一段典型的JavaScript代码片段用来完成这一操作[^4]:
```javascript
import VueAMap from 'vue-amap';
Vue.use(VueAMap);
VueAMap.initAMapApiLoader({
key: '<Your_AMap_Key>', // 替换成自己的Key
plugin: [
'AMap.Autocomplete',
'AMap.PlaceSearch',
'AMap.Scale',
'AMap.OverView',
'AMap.ToolBar',
'AMap.MapType',
'AMap.PolyEditor',
'AMap.CircleEditor',
'AMap.MarkerClusterer',
'AMap.MouseTool',
'AMap.Geocoder',
'AMap.Driving'
],
v: '1.4.15'
});
```
这段代码不仅完成了对高德地图JS API的基础配置,还集成了多个实用工具类和服务接口供后续调用。
#### 实现具体业务逻辑
针对具体的业务需求——即如何实现在网页或者移动设备上的轨迹回放效果,开发者可以根据实际情况选择合适的前端技术栈实施解决方案。如果是以Vue为基础的话,那么可以考虑利用Element UI这样的UI组件库辅助快速搭建界面控件,比如滑动条(`el-slider`)可用于控制播放进度;同时配合高德官方提供的文档指南编写相应的交互事件处理函数,从而达到预期的效果[^2][^3]。
例如,在页面上展示一条由一系列坐标点构成的历史行车路线,并允许用户点击按钮触发该线路按照一定速度模拟重播的过程。期间还可以加入更多个性化定制选项,像改变标记物外观形象(如更换成不同类型的交通工具图标)、调整动画帧率等特性提升用户体验感。
阅读全文
相关推荐



















